In this article, we will learn to implement Quicksort recursively in JavaScript. Quicksort is one of the most efficient and widely used sorting algorithms, known for its divide-and-conquer approach. What is Quicksort? Quicksort is a divide-and-conquer sorting algorithm that sorts an array by selecting a pivot element and partitioning the array into two subarrays: elements smaller than the pivot and elements greater than or equal to the pivot. Alphanumeric sorting using JavaScript

AmitDiwan
Updated on 24-Nov-2020 10:58:22

439 Views

We have a mixed array that we need to sort by alphabet and then by digit −const arr = ['Ab-1', 'Ab-11', 'Ab-12', 'ab-10', 'ab-100', 'ab-101', 'ab2', 'ab-3', 'ab-105'];ExampleThe code for this will be −const arr = ['Ab-1', 'Ab-11', 'Ab-12', 'ab-10', 'ab-100', 'ab-101', 'ab2', 'ab-3', 'ab-105']; const alphaNumericSort = (arr = []) => {    arr.sort((a, b) => {       const aPart = a.split('-');       const bPart = b.split('-');       return aPart[0].toLowerCase().localeCompare(bPart[0].toLowerCase()) || aPart[1] - bPart[1];    }); }; alphaNumericSort(arr); console.log(arr);OutputAnd the output in the console will be −[    'Ab-1', 'ab-2',    'ab-3', 'ab-10', ... Returning the highest value from an array in JavaScript

AmitDiwan
Updated on 24-Nov-2020 10:48:01

299 Views

We are required to write a JavaScript function that takes in an array of Numbers. Our function should iterate through the array and pick the greatest (largest) element from the array and return that element.ExampleThe code for this will be −const arr = [5, 3, 20, 15, 7]; const findGreatest = (arr = []) => {    let greatest = -Infinity;    if(!arr?.length){       return null;    };    for(let i = 0; i < arr.length; i++){       const el = arr[i];       if(el < greatest){          continue;       };       greatest = el;    };    return greatest; }; console.log(findGreatest(arr));OutputAnd the output in the console will be −20
